As soon as you’ve acquired an Instant Pot, switch it to sauté mode and allow it to heat up so that you can sear the thighs. While it gets to temperature, make a quick honey-sesame sauce by whisking together chicken broth, honey, soy sauce, apple cider vinegar, chili-garlic sauce, sesame oil, and a little cornstarch. (Set the sauce aside.) Sear the thighs until they are golden, add in garlic, then pour in the sauce. Top with sesame seeds and seal the lid. This is when you no longer have to be actively involved in dinner preparations.
Set your IP to high pressure for eight minutes — and then wait! As soon as the timer is off, flick it to the quick-release setting and uncover very carefully. For the full effect, serve these thighs over steamed rice and top with chopped scallions.
